Overview
NOBLE TANK BATTERY #415779853 is an operational gas extraction facility in Ault, Colorado, USA. It serves as part of the regional natural gas infrastructure in Weld County.
NOBLE TANK BATTERY #415779853 is a gas extraction facility located in Ault, Colorado, within Weld County. The facility is operational and contributes to the natural gas supply chain in the United States. Its location in the Denver-Julesburg Basin places it within a major oil and gas producing region. The facility operates under the regulatory framework of the U.S. Pipeline and Hazardous Materials Safety Administration (PHMSA) and the Department of Transportation's 49 CFR Part 192, which governs natural gas pipeline safety. As a tank battery, it likely separates and stores natural gas liquids and condensate from produced gas. The NAICS codes 211112 and 211130 indicate support activities for oil and gas operations and natural gas liquid extraction. This facility plays a role in gathering and processing gas from nearby wells, supporting local energy production. Its operational status ensures continued contribution to the regional gas supply. The surrounding area is characterized by agricultural and energy infrastructure, typical of Weld County's industrial mix.
